Mennonite Weekly Review obituary: 1957 Jan 24 p. 5

Birth date: 1878

text of obituary:

Retired Farmer Died at Berne

Berne, Ind. — Funeral services for Manasse M. Liechty, 79, life-long resident of Monroe Township here, took place Jan. 12 at the First Mennonite Church of Berne. Rev. O. A. Krehbiel officiated.

Before his retirement Mr. Liechty was a prominent dairyman and farmer of this community. He had been in ill health for several years, and death came on Jan. 9 as a result of a heart attack.

Surviving are his wife, the former Mary Von Gunten, nine children,33 grandchildren and nine great-grandchildren.
